Financial Risk Of For College Aid From The Department Of...
Student loans are unique. This same analysis would not apply to, say, home loans. With houses,
private lenders play a critical role in determining who is a credit worthy borrower, and what the
appropriate loan amount is for the asset that is being purchased with the loan proceeds. The financial
risk of being wrong causes lenders to take seriously the job of allocating loan capital efficiently. But in
the federal student loan program, there is a single process for determining eligibility for college aid
from the Department of Education and other federal agencies. When private lenders are involved in
the student loan program, they get paid but add no economic value to the process beyond the provision
of capital a role the federal government ... Show more content on Helpwriting.net ...
Every loan program now has an estimated
subsidy cost put simply, the amount of money that needs to be set aside when the loan is made in order
to cover the loan s costs to the government over the life of the loan. The
GAO explains that the old approach distorted costs and did not recognize the economic reality of the
transactions, while the new approach provides transparency regarding the government s total
estimated subsidy costs rather than recognizing these costs sporadically on a cash basis over several
years as payments are made and receipts are collected. This more rational approach changed the nature
of policy discussions on
Capitol Hill. Student loans were among the first programs to be affected.
Federal student loans had originally been direct loans, following a recommendation of the economist
Milton Friedman in the 1950s. But when Congress in 1965 wanted to expand on that start, the
irrational budget rules of the time got in the way: A guaranteed loan appeared to cost nothing, and a
direct loan showed up in the budget as a total loss in the year it was made, even though most of it
would be paid back with interest. But now, after the 1990 budget reforms, the equation changed.
Congress, prompted by a memo leaked from the Bush administration that indicated direct loans would
be less costly and

The type: Garage door springs are available in two types, torsion and extension. Most older doors
have extension springs while newer models use torsion springs. Apart from the varying mechanism,
the placement of these springs also differs. Torsion springs are placed above the door while extension
springs are attached on the sides of the upper tracks.
As their name suggests, extension springs actually get stretched when the door is lowered and contract
when the door is raised. In contrast, torsion springs are tightly wound and they unwind when the door
is opened and the cable is wound back around the drum when the door is closed. An extension system
can be converted to a torsion spring system, but as you may have guessed, this does call for
professional intervention.
2. The dimensions: The weight that a garage door spring can handle will depend on its dimensions.
When it comes to torsion springs, the length, the wire size, the inside diameter of the drum and the
number of turns are crucial considerations. Accuracy is extremely important when measuring these
dimensions. If in any doubt, it would be best to err on the side of caution and go for springs that can
handle more weight than the existing components of the

International Classification of Diseases, 10th revision, Procedure Coding System (ICD 10 PCS):
Coding system developed to replace Volume 3 of the ICD 9 CM manual. International Classification
of Diseases for Oncology (ICD O): Coding system used in tumor or cancer registries for coding the
site (topography) and the histology (morphology) of neoplasms. National Drug Codes (NDC):
Universal product identifier for human drugs used to identify and report drug products. Current
Procedural Terminology (CPT): Coding system established by the American Medical Association for
coding of procedures and services. Diagnostic and statistical manual of Mental disorders (DSM):
Standard classification of mental disorders used by mental health professionals in the US. Logical
Observation Identifiers Names and Codes (LOINC): A free, universal standard for laboratory and
clinical observations, and to enable exchange of health information across different systems. 3. Is the

1.3 Developing of rockets.
Russian scientist Konstantin Tsiolkovsky was one of the very first people who put forward the idea of
using rockets for space missions, he was also the first person to design a rocket for interplanetary
exploration and he accomplished this in 1903. German scientist Hermann Oberth continued to outline
the principles of interplanetary flight in 1920, soon followed by an American scientist Robert Goddard
who began to develop a liquid rocket engine in 1923 and by 1925 had created a working prototype. He
set up the first liquid rocket, using gasoline and liquid oxygen as fuel in March of 1926. The works of
Tsiolkovsky, Oberth and Goddard were then continued by rocketry enthusiast groups in the United
States, the Soviet Union and Germany (Aerospace, 1994)
In Germany, similar works were led by German Interplanetary Society (VFR), as part of the group,
Johannes Winkler implemented Europe s first successful liquid rocket launch in March of 1931 and
Wernher von Braun who began the development of rocket engines for the German army artillery range
in Kummersdorf in the winter of 1932. After the Nazis came to power in Germany they allocated
some funding for the development of missiles, and in the spring of 1936 the construction rocket centre
has been approved at Peenemunde, with von Braun appointed as technical director. He developed the
A 4 ballistic missile and in 1944 began its combat application called V 2. Military applications of V 2
demonstrated the

Ocean pollution can be found floating in large, island like patches in the middle of the ocean or
washed up on beaches, local and uninhabited. Plastic pollution can be found at the surface of water or
in the deep depths of the ocean, going as far down as the ocean floor (Seltenrich, A36). Due to its
negative buoyancy, most all plastic will begin to sink after entering the ocean. This becomes an issue
because it is very difficult to account for how much plastic is truly in the ocean when most plastic
counting assessments do not test ocean water lower than a few feet of the ocean s surface. When
scientists do not have a clear depiction of exactly how much plastic is in the ocean, it is very difficult
to combat against its effects or understand how to fix the problem.
Ocean pollution can be separated into two different categories: large plastic and microplastics. Large
plastic can be anything from nets, buoys, or ropes used and forgotten by fishermen, to glass, plastic
bags and rubber used by the everyday Americans (Eriksen, 154). This plastic can be described as the
more visual type of pollutant. This type of plastic is also very
